NettetArisaema triphyllum (Jack in the Pulpit) is a charming tuberous perennial boasting some of the most curious flowers in the plant kingdom. The blossoms consist of a deep purple to green spathe (hood), adorned with a few purple stripes, that conceals a spadix (jack) covered with tiny green to purple flowers. Nettet3. jul. 2024 · Jack-in-the-Pulpit flowers emit a slight fungal odor and, since fungus gnats are mycophagous (i.e., they eat fungi), they are attracted to the flowers by this odor. Once inside the pouch-shaped, pulpit-like flower (called a spathe), the fungus gnats cannot easily escape through the top opening. Nettet30. apr. 2016 · 4.
